The document outlines David Reim's "Influence Equation" which states that influence is determined by the connection between parties, the ease of taking action, the credibility of information shared, and the quality of the relationship. It provides examples of how different media like face-to-face, television, websites, social media, and word-of-mouth impact these factors and the ability to influence others. The key message is that influence depends on multiple interconnected dimensions as captured by the Influence Equation.
